"On the streets and in the sky" is a captivating collection of chamber works by renowned composer Jonathan Dove, set to be released on February 21, 2025, under the Signum Records label. This album is a testament to Dove's versatility and mastery of the choral and chamber music genres, offering a rich tapestry of sounds and themes that span from the lively and playful to the gentle and spacious.
The centerpiece of the album is the String Quartet No. 2, titled "On the streets and in the sky," which is Dove's second exploration of the string quartet medium. This quartet is a journey through various moods and atmospheres, from the driving energy of the first movement to the gentle, gradual progression of the third. The Sacconi Quartet, known for their exceptional collaboration with Dove, brings these compositions to life with their signature finesse and depth.
In addition to the string quartet, the album features a song cycle titled "Who Wrote the Book of Love?," which delves into the complexities of love through a series of evocative movements. Each movement offers a unique perspective on love, from the poetic and sapphic to the gallant and scientific, providing a rich and varied exploration of the theme.
The album also includes "Between Friends," a series of conversations that explore different dynamics and moods, from the gently moving to the lively and playful. These pieces showcase Dove's ability to capture the nuances of human interaction and translate them into music.
With a total duration of approximately 75 minutes, "On the streets and in the sky" is a comprehensive and engaging exploration of Jonathan Dove's musical vision. Jonathan Dove is a renowned British composer whose music spans a wide range of genres, with a particular emphasis on choral and operatic works. Born in London in 1959, Dove's compositions are celebrated for their accessibility and emotional depth, appealing to both classical music enthusiasts and those new to the genre. His notable works include 'The Adventures of Pinocchio,' a delightful reimagining of Carlo Collodi's classic tale, and 'The Orchestral Music of Jonathan Dove,' an album that showcases his orchestral prowess. Dove's approach to composition is uniquely personal, often drawing from his extensive experience in theatre and his love for storytelling. His operas, such as those based on Italo Calvino's works, are known for their engaging narratives and innovative librettos, many of which he adapts himself. Dove's music is a testament to his belief that classical music should be approachable and enjoyable for all, making him a standout figure in contemporary classical composition.
